Compartilhar via


ArmDevCenterModelFactory.DevCenterSkuDetails Método

Definição

Inicializa uma nova instância de DevCenterSkuDetails.

public static Azure.ResourceManager.DevCenter.Models.DevCenterSkuDetails DevCenterSkuDetails (string name = default, Azure.ResourceManager.DevCenter.Models.DevCenterSkuTier? tier = default, string size = default, string family = default, int? capacity = default, Azure.Core.ResourceType? resourceType = default, System.Collections.Generic.IEnumerable<string> locations = default, System.Collections.Generic.IEnumerable<Azure.ResourceManager.DevCenter.Models.DevCenterCapability> capabilities = default);
static member DevCenterSkuDetails : string * Nullable<Azure.ResourceManager.DevCenter.Models.DevCenterSkuTier> * string * string * Nullable<int> * Nullable<Azure.Core.ResourceType> * seq<string> * seq<Azure.ResourceManager.DevCenter.Models.DevCenterCapability> -> Azure.ResourceManager.DevCenter.Models.DevCenterSkuDetails
Public Shared Function DevCenterSkuDetails (Optional name As String = Nothing, Optional tier As Nullable(Of DevCenterSkuTier) = Nothing, Optional size As String = Nothing, Optional family As String = Nothing, Optional capacity As Nullable(Of Integer) = Nothing, Optional resourceType As Nullable(Of ResourceType) = Nothing, Optional locations As IEnumerable(Of String) = Nothing, Optional capabilities As IEnumerable(Of DevCenterCapability) = Nothing) As DevCenterSkuDetails

Parâmetros

name
String

O nome da SKU. Ex - P3. Normalmente, é um código de letra+número.

tier
Nullable<DevCenterSkuTier>

Esse campo deverá ser implementado pelo Provedor de Recursos se o serviço tiver mais de uma camada, mas não for necessário em um PUT.

size
String

O tamanho do SKU. Quando o campo de nome é a combinação de camada e algum outro valor, esse seria o código autônomo.

family
String

Se o serviço tiver gerações diferentes de hardware, para a mesma SKU, isso poderá ser capturado aqui.

capacity
Nullable<Int32>

Se o SKU der suporte a expansão/entrada, o inteiro de capacidade deverá ser incluído. Se expansão/redução não for possível para o recurso, isso poderá ser omitido.

resourceType
Nullable<ResourceType>

O nome do tipo de recurso.

locations
IEnumerable<String>

Locais com suporte de SKU.

capabilities
IEnumerable<DevCenterCapability>

Coleção de pares nome/valor para descrever os recursos de SKU.

Retornos

Uma nova DevCenterSkuDetails instância para simulação.

Aplica-se a